Total Visas | % of all Visas | Average Wage | Visa Type |
---|---|---|---|
53,560 | 85.13% | $86,369 | H-1B |
7,332 | 11.65% | $200,730 | PERM |
1,117 | 1.78% | $31,502 | H-2A |
909 | 1.44% | $81,964 | E-3 Australian |
As of May 2023, Oregon has seen a total of 62,918 visa workers across all visa types. The most common visa class in Oregon is the H-1B visa with 53,560 H-1B visas on record over all years accounting for 85.13% of Oregon's total visas. The second most prevalent visa is the PERM visa with 7,332 PERM visas on record over all years accounting for 11.65% of Oregon's total visas.
